As AI tools and agents become more independent, they\u2019re also opening new doors for attackers. The old way of locking down a network with firewalls and VPNs is starting to look downright outdated. Instead, every conversation about security now circles back to a single question: Who (or what) has access, and how tightly is that access controlled?\n<\/p>\n<p>\nAI-powered agents are already finding their place in the enterprise. They don\u2019t just follow simple scripts; they make decisions and take actions on behalf of people or systems, often working with some of the organization\u2019s most sensitive data. If a bad actor gains control over one of these agents, they might not just snatch a password\u2014they could use those high-level credentials to access confidential information or disrupt operations on a wide scale. That\u2019s why protecting identity, whether it belongs to a person or a machine, has become the new security frontline.\n<\/p>\n<p>\nWe\u2019ve moved a long way from the era where a company\u2019s \u2018perimeter\u2019 was a neatly defined network boundary. Because AI agents now plug into cloud platforms, third-party tools, APIs, and just about everything else, there\u2019s no longer a clear edge to defend. All that\u2019s left tying these sprawling systems together is identity. Your digital fingerprint\u2014what you\u2019re allowed to access, when, how, and why\u2014is now the linchpin holding business security together.\n<\/p>\n<p>\nIt makes sense, then, that the security world is rallying around the concept of Zero Trust. Picture a workplace where nobody, human or AI, is automatically trusted. Every login, every access request, and every action is authenticated, authorized, and logged\u2014always and without exception. This way, if something does go wrong, it\u2019s much easier to spot the rogue operator quickly and limit the chaos they can cause.\n<\/p>\n<p>\nLeading organizations are fine-tuning access in much more sophisticated ways: giving employees, systems, and AI agents only the permissions they absolutely need (and not an ounce more), federating identity across platforms, and allowing access on a just-in-time basis. These tools don\u2019t just shrink the \u201cattack surface\u201d\u2014they make it possible to see in near-real time exactly how and when your AI systems are touching sensitive information.\n<\/p>\n<p>\nAs AI continues to evolve, so too must our approach to security. Identity management is rapidly becoming the main control structure for every AI-powered organization. Companies that make this switch early\u2014and get it right\u2014will find themselves far better prepared when the next wave of threats arrives.
